# Service Accounts: String Extraction

The `extract-i18n` script pulls translatable strings from all Bramblewick repos and pushes them to the Glossa service. It runs under the `i18n-extractor` service account. Do not run it under your personal account; Glossa rate-limits individual users aggressively. The account has write access to the staging catalog only. Set the token in your shell before invoking the script. The current staging token is below.

API key for kahap-kafog: zpat15_6qzxZ7YR8aDwjmp

Q3 Planning Note — Vela Plus Tier

Heads of department: Vela Plus launches next quarter. Pricing sits between Core and Premier. Scope: priority support, extended storage, two seats. Engineering freeze mid-quarter; marketing assets due two weeks prior. Churn modelling by the Hartfield team suggests minimal cannibalisation of Premier. Staffing asks go through the usual planning channel. Regional rollout starts in the Oslenmark market. Strategic context for this launch follows below.

internal memo for bagap-fawif: Project Gilix slips by one quarter because of the audit delay.

Quick note for the night shift at Harwick Foundry: a contractor from Bluett Mechanical starts their first week on Monday and will be doing duct work after hours through Friday. They'll sign in at the side desk and should always be wearing a hi-vis vest. If they get stuck at the plant-room door, let them through using the code below.

staff pass of badup-kawig = bdg-TYN-3

Ticket FAC-2241: Hardware lab access, Dunmore Building, floor 2. The lab door reader has been replaced following last week's fault. Reception staff escorting approved visitors to the lab should note that old badges no longer work on this door. Visitors must be accompanied at all times and sign the lab register on entry. Safety glasses are stored in the cabinet by the door. Until permanent badges are reissued, please use the temporary code below.

badge for yahif-bahaf: bdg-XUBUM-7